Output dd05ab26dd65cc6fdae58636b94075c27d8256d8fda0e9d7b04f02be7926dc17:1

value
308960
script pubkey
OP_0 OP_PUSHBYTES_20 89557f588f0d60356e3ca8e9b74b9b1c56ceb9cd
address
ltc1q392h7ky0p4sr2m3u4r5mwjumr3tvawwdka4em2
transaction
dd05ab26dd65cc6fdae58636b94075c27d8256d8fda0e9d7b04f02be7926dc17
spent
true